We compared two Desktop platform GPUs: 1024MB VRAM Radeon R7 250X and 4GB VRAM Radeon Pro Duo to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.
Main Differences
AMD Radeon R7 250X 's Advantages
Lower TDP (80W vs 350W)
AMD Radeon Pro Duo 's Advantages
Released 2 years and 2 months late
More VRAM (4GB vs 1GB)
Larger VRAM bandwidth (512.0GB/s vs 72.00GB/s)
3456 additional rendering cores
